What’s inside
At the heart of it is a 2500W, 400V carbon filament, tucked inside a 300mm quartz tube. That combo packs a serious punch into a small footprint. And the 300mm length? That gives you a precise heating zone, so you can match the lamp to the exact width of what you’re heating. No guesswork. Just the right amount of heat, right where it matters.
Built to last
This thing runs hot—but smart. The carbon filament works within a halogen cycle that keeps the quartz tube clean and helps the filament last longer. And that quartz tube? It’s tough. Designed to handle rapid on/off cycles without cracking under thermal stress. The R7s double-ended connector isn’t there by accident. It’s an industry standard for a reason—solid mounting and dependable, high-current contact. You plug it in, and it just stays put.
